Pesticides are used worldwide and increase crop yield on average by 30% as well as improving … WebBut luckily, growers can increase or decrease soil nutrient levels to suit a specific crop’s needs. Growers can use fertilization management plans to tailor the soil for their crops, providing the balance needed to even out the soil’s nutrient loss. Whilst the specific crops grown differ from region to region, they tend to be … WebSome two million small family farms of one hectare or less dot the agricultural landscapes of Central America. In most cases, farmers plant two main staple crops – beans and maize. These fields rarely produced the yields they could have, because the farmers had no access to a crucial input – quality seed.
